Gainesville-Hawthorne State Trail is a paved rail trail in Florida. It is protected as a 16-mile long Florida State Park and runs from the town of Hawthorne to the City of Gainesville's Boulware Springs Water Works. This 16.5-mile trail makes for a great day trip on a bike, complete with a hill or two and plenty of wildlife. While the path roughly parallels State Route 20, it also traverses one of Florida's most environmentally sensitive areas: Paynes Prairie State Preserve. You can stop on the trail to view Paynes Prairie.
